Wolverine tracks Victor Husdon to Russia, in hopes of finding Romulus. He tracks a guy named Lavrinenno who was in contact with defense miniter Konstantinov. Wolverine beheads this guy and threatens Konstantinov over the phone.
Rossovich also known as Omega Red has arrived at a Russian prison for reasons still unknown.
Meanwhile at a bridge at Amsterdam, two people have found the carbonadium synthesizer dropped by Wolverine. One of them kills the other after retrieving the item while the other was killed by a police who then calls someone on the phone saying he got the item.
Back at the prison, Omega Red is handed a letter by one of his inmates which according to him is great news.
Wolverine continues to track Victor which led him to what seems to be a prison. As Wolverine enters the establishment, he finds out that all the people here are dead. He finds the carbonadium sythesizer inside the prison and at that moment he realizes he has fallen into a trap.
Victor knew all along that Wolvernine has been following him and set him a trap; an encounter with Omega Red.

Having been beaten up by Victor Hudson during the last issue, Logan wakes up battered and heads off to track Victor.
Meanwhile, Daken is about to undergo the same operation that Logan had undergone before although this time, it seems he is to be infused with the Muramasa blade as well.
Wolverine was able to track down Victor, and the two exchange a few blows until Wolverine stumbled upon Tinkerer and Daken, who has just undergone the procedure.
To his disgust, Wolverine broke Daken out of the chamber and was informed by Daken that Romulus is on the same train that they were. With his son’s life more important to him, Wolverine had no choice but to let Romulus go. As they were talking, Daken suddenly stabbed Wolverine with his newly implanted claws.
Five days later, we see Wolverine in a bar, looking at Newspaper with a feature on the Dark Avengers. He had these lines to finish of his scene:
“Romulus took away the one thing I had left to lose. That was a mistake. Now there’s nothin stoppin me nothin holdin me back, nothin..”
At the last scene we see Romulus being taken to a prison camp.

Wolverine and the X-men do battle with Draken. He injures most of the X-men during battle until Armor exploded on him, immobilizing him allowing Wolverine to recover the Muramasa. Draken escapes and Wolverine realizes there’s a missing part of the Muramasa.
Meanwhile Wolverine heads to Grand Central Station with a tip from Nick Fury. There he was confronted and pummeled by Victor Hudson.
On the last scene, we see Draken meeting up with the Tinkerer.
